OYO 483 Pannee Hotel Khaosan
4/530 Reviews
Khaosan Road
It was convenient because it was close to Khao San Street and access to Wat Peng Po and the Royal Palace was good. The drawback is that the subway station is a little far away, but if you use apps such as Via Bus to enter the bus stop in front of the Democratic Memorial Tower as a standard and act on the bus, there is no particular inconvenience. There is a school in front of the hotel, which is quiet and relaxing at night. (See photo: atmosphere in front of the hotel) The front desk was able to respond in English. Cleaning and amenities need a little attention. First of all, it seems that the hotel does not have a spare key, so if you want to enter the cleaning, please be careful not to open the key or return it to the front desk and forget it. Also, as it may happen, there were no amenities such as toothbrushes and combs at this stay, and a shower cap and free bottled water were prepared. However, I think it will not be a big problem because I have prepared additional towels when I forgot to return the key, and I sell toothbrushes at 7-Eleven next door. There is also a good piano at the entrance and I think it is a good hotel with a good atmosphere.
